About This Track

'Lights' by Editors is a 2005 alternative track from 'The Back Room'. In the lyrics, the singer clings to a light left on, kept awake by it yet unwilling to stop watching. Wanting everything that feels close, they anticipate it will not last, then move into a mix of bravado and plainspoken poverty, listing a mind full of things to say. The closing idea returns to the same devotion to the light on, as if the song’s central reassurance is also its own confinement. One line puts it simply: ‘I still love the light on’.

"Lights" is a track by Editors, from the album The Back Room, released 24th July 2005. The track is 2:31 long. It's filed under Alternative. Full lyrics are available below. Dork has published 3 articles about Editors.
